Financial services refer to the financial services offered by the finance industry. This includes credit unions and banks, credit-card companies as well as insurance companies, financial services companies, accountancy companies, consumer finance companies, stockbrokers, investment funds, managers, and certain government-sponsored enterprises.

One of the most influential and important sectors in the economy is financial services.
Financial services encompass a wide range of activities, including investing, banking and insurance.
Financial services refer to only the activities of financial service firms and their professional staff, while financial products are actual goods, accounts, or investments they provide
